Have you ever wondered how to identify if a bill is genuine? A dollar detector pen can be a valuable tool in your arsenal against counterfeiting. These pens hold special ink that reacts differently to genuine and copyright paper. To effectively use one, simply glide the pen tip across the bill's security features. A true currency will cause the ink to turn color, while a fake might remain unchanged or show an irregular color shift. Remember, a detector prop money dollar pen is a helpful tool, but it shouldn't be your only method of confirming currency authenticity.
- Analyze the bill for any unusual textures or printing.
- Assess the security features to known authentic bills.
- Consult official resources from your bank or currency authority for more information.

Spot copyright Bills: Uncovering copyright Currency
copyright money is a serious issue, and Euros are frequently targeted. It's important to be able to differentiate fake bills to protect yourself from falling victim to fraud. Many copyright copyright are remarkably detailed, making it tricky for even experienced individuals to spot them.
When handling Euros, thoroughly examine these critical indicators: the watermarks, the holographic strip, the security thread, and the printed images. Compare these characteristics with genuine Euros to identify any variations.
- Furthermore, feel the texture of the paper. copyright bills often feel smooth.
- If you suspect a Euro bill is fake, avoid accepting it.
- Report your bank or local authorities immediately.
Can You Spot a Real $2 Bill?
Have you once come across a crisp two-dollar bill in your wallet or pocket change? These rare notes are more frequently found than many people realize, but identifying a genuine $2 bill can be tricky. Counterfeiting has become increasingly sophisticated, making it important to know the telltale indicators that distinguish a real $2 bill from a fake one.
- One key feature is the security mark embedded in the paper. This thin, colorful thread should be visible when holding the note up to the light and will often display the denomination "2" or the phrase "U.S.A.."
- Additionally, look for distinct patterns on both sides of the bill. The front features Thomas Jefferson, while the back displays a view of the Monticello estate and the Declaration of Independence.
- Finally, examine the overall texture of the paper. A genuine $2 bill will feel thick and durable with precise printing features.}
If you have any doubts about the authenticity of a $2 bill, it's always best to check with a trusted source, such as your bank or the U.S. Bureau of Engraving and Printing.
